Rebecca Hill

Rebecca Hill

Address: UCL Ear Institute 332 Gray's Inn Road London WC1X 8EE
Phone No: 020 7679 8953
Expertise: Rebecca Hill qualified for her Masters of Clinical Audiology in 2009 in Sydney Australia. In the early stages of her career she worked in adult hearing loss assessment and rehabilitation. From 2012 onwards, she has largely specialised in paediatric audiology, with special interest in the assessment of medically complex children. Rebecca was a clinical educator at Macquarie University Speech and Hearing clinic before I moving back to the UK in 2016. Rebecca teaches students on the undergraduate BSC program, as well as postgraduate students at the ear institute. Rebecca also continues to work clinically in paediatric audiology, as well as being a volunteer for the National Deaf Children’s Society.
